Lew Confirmed By Senate Finance Committee
Forest Hills native on the way to taking on Treasury Secretary.

Forest Hills native son Jack Lew, former chief of staff to President Barack Obama, got one step closer to confirmation as Treasury Secretary Tuesday, according to CBS News.
Lew's appointment passed the Senate Finance Committee, 19-5, CBS reported.
While some Republican senators voiced concerns over Lew's nomination, including his time at CitiGroup, there were more than enough votes in committee to bring his nomination to the floor.

Lew has previously worked in the Office of Management and Budget, and served as the President's chief of staff.
He is nominated to replace Treasury Secretary Timothy Geithner, who served in Obama's cabinet during his first term.
